Print PDF files C#

I dagens digitale landskab er mange organisationer fokuseret på at reducere papirforbruget. Men der er stadig scenarier, hvor udskrivning er afgørende – som at sende online ordre, der kræver udskriftsordre detaljer gemt i PDF-format PDF til .NET API Det giver en effektiv løsning til at skrive PDF-filer programmeret.

I denne guide vil du lære, hvordan du effektivt udskriver PDF-filer i .NET-applikationer ved hjælp af C#. Her er hvad du kan forvente at udforske:

Automatisering af udskrivning af PDF-filer i dine .NET-applikationer ved hjælp af C# er nemt. Følg disse enkle trin for at udskrive en PDF-fil:

  • Opbygge et objekt af PdfViewer Klassen er.
  • Lad indtastningen af PDF-dokumentet.
  • Skriv ud PDF-filen.

Her er en kode snippet, der viser, hvordan man skriver en PDF-fil ved hjælp af C#:

Hvis din virksomhed kræver udskrivning af flere PDF-filer, kan Aspose.PDF for .NET API hjælpe med at forenkle processen. I stedet for at udskrive hver fil individuelt, kan du bruge en liste til at udskrive flere filer effektivt:

  • Initial A List<string> For at opretholde filnavne.
  • Tilføj PDF-filer til listen.
  • Lad alle PDF-filer op.
  • Udskriv de flere PDF-filer.

Følgende kodesnit illustrerer, hvordan man skriver ud flere PDF-filer ved hjælp af C#:

Den Aspose.PDF API giver dig mulighed for at udskrive specifikke sider fra et PDF-dokument. For at opnå dette skal du angive den side rang, du ønsker at udskrive:

  • Indsæt input og output filveje.
  • Indtast den rækkevidde af sider, du ønsker at udskrive.
  • Angiv printparametrene.
  • Udfør printkommandoen.

Her er et kodesnit, der viser, hvordan man udskriver specifikke sider af et PDF-dokument:

PDF-filer kan sikres med adgangskoder, som kan omfatte bruger- eller ejerskabsløsninger. brugerkoderne er nødvendige for at åbne og se PDF’en, mens ejeren er nødvendig for ændringer:

  • Download den sikrede PDF med adgangskoden.
  • Skab en PdfViewer af objektet.
  • Tryk på den sikrede PDF-fil.

Følgende kodesnit viser, hvordan man udskriver en sikker PDF-fil ved hjælp af C#:

Du kan henvise dine PDF-print til specifikke papirspor ved hjælp af Aspose.PDF for .NET API. For eksempel kan du gerne udskrive billedvægtige PDF’er fra en spor og tekstbaserede PDF’er fra en anden:

Her er et kodesnit, der viser, hvordan man skriver på et bestemt papir:

Print Page Range to Different Paper Sources ved hjælp af C#

I nogle tilfælde vil du muligvis gerne udskrive forskellige sider af samme PDF-dokument til forskellige papirkilder. For eksempel kan du udskrive dækningssiden fra en tråd og de efterfølgende sider fra en anden:

Her er en kodesnit, der viser, hvordan man skriver forskellige sider til forskellige papirkilder:

Tjek Print Job Status, mens du skriver PDF med C#

Når du udskriver PDF-filer til forskellige printere, såsom Microsoft Print til PDF eller enhver fysisk printer, er overvågning af trykt jobstatus afgørende. Dette er især vigtigt for store dokumenter eller hvis der er en chance, at trykningen kan mislykkes:

  • Lad ind input PDF-filen.
  • Angiv sideindstillingerne.
  • Indtast navnet på printeren.
  • Udskriv PDF-dokumentet ved hjælp af PrintDocumentWithSettings Den metode.

Følgende kodesnit viser, hvordan man kontrollerer trykt jobstatus:

Denne kodsnit udfører udskrivningsstatus af PDF-filen til konsollen af din .NET-applikation:

C# Print PDF

Konklusion

I denne artikel har vi undersøgt forskellige metoder til udskrivning af både sikrede og usikrede PDF-filer ved hjælp af C# og Aspose Plugin. Vi har dækket, hvordan man udskriver hele PDF-dokumenter, specifikke sider, og hvordan man henvender udskrivninger til specifikke papirspor eller binder.

Med Aspose.PDF for .NET Plugin kan du forbedre dine applikationer med højtydende PDF-printingskapaciteter for kun $99.

Hvis du er på udkig efter Create a PDF File Programmatically in C#, skal du sørge for at levere C# Create a PDF File Programmatically er tilgængelige af Aspose. endvidere, hvis du har brug for Send PDF to Printer, Du kan bruge den C# Print PDF File Programmatically alternativer til at sikre en sømløs udskrivningsproces. for hurtige løsninger C# Print PDF Directly to Printer Metoden er uvurderlig, især når du skal udskrive PDF-filer ved hjælp af Microsoft Print to PDF C# eller enhver anden printerindstilling. du kan desuden bruge .NET Core Print PDF kapacitet eller den .NET Print PDF Funktionaliteter til at fremme dine printopgaver yderligere.

Du kan også udforske C# Aspose PDF Print funktioner til at forbedre dine dokumentstyringssystemer.Hvis du er interesseret i specifikke eksempler C# Aspose PDF Print Example giver nyttige indsigt i at implementere disse funktioner effektivt.

Til sidst skal du overveje C# Print PDF Programmatically en metode til mere direkte gennemførelse, og C# Print PDF File to Printer mulighed for at maksimere din udskrivningseffektivitet. uanset om du bruger en C# PDF Writer Eller kigge ind C# PDF Print Libraries, Mulighederne er uendelige.

Desuden er den .NET Core Print PDF og .NET Print PDF Funktionaliteterne giver robuste løsninger til forskellige udskrivningsopgaver, hvilket sikrer, at du nemt kan udskrive PDF-dokumenter i enhver .NET-applikation.

Du kan også bruge C# Print PDF Kommandoer til programmeret at administrere dine printjobs, og C# Print PDF Document optioner til at sikre høj kvalitet udledning. integration af Aspose PDF C# Example inden for dine applikationer vil give dig mulighed for at håndtere PDF-filer med større effektivitet og nøjagtighed, hvilket i sidste ende forbedrer din produktivitet.

Hvis du overvejer at udskrive direkte med .NET ASP.NET Print PDF og ASP.NET Core Print PDF metoder giver effektive måder at styre dine udskrivningsbehov C# Print PDF File Programmatically Metoden kan hjælpe med at stramme dit arbejdsproces, hvilket sikrer, at du nemt kan håndtere PDF’er over forskellige applikationer.

More in this category